Chocolate Molding Clay

Category: Edible Crafts


Materials:

10 ounces of chocolate (chopped chunks or chips), 1/3 cup light corn syrup, Note: the chocolate can be substituted with almond bark, or colored candy disks to create different, colored flowers

Instructions:

  1. Melt the chocolate in a microwave for 1 minute. Stir. If chocolate is not completely melted, return to the microwave for 30 seconds at a time and stir until smooth. If you don't have a microwave, place the chocolate in the top of a double broiler over hot water and stir until melted.

  2. When the chocolate is melted, add the corn syrup and blend.

  3. Pour the mixture onto a waxed paper sheet.

  4. Spread the chocolate with your fingers until it's about 1/2 inch thick.

  5. Cover loosely with waxed paper and let it stiffen for at least a couple hours or overnight. The chocolate will become very pliable.
